Sulfur cork formation

When gurgling sounds appear in the organ of hearing, this does not always mean that water has got into the ear and does not come out. Most often here are completely different reasons. Let's look at them.

squelching sounds in the ear

For example, the formation of sulfuric cork often occurs. It is because of it that extraneous sounds appear. It is possible that even a sensation appears that something is squelching in the ear. Hearing impairment is also possible. Discomfort may appear, similar to a stuffy ear canal. The sulfur plug itself is not very dangerous. The bad news is that it can interfere with the removal of water from the ear, which could get into the hearing organ while swimming. Cork can also create a favorable environment for the development of pathogenic bacteria.

The beginning of the inflammatory process

It may be accompanied by a sensation of water in the ear. But over time, pains appear. The temperature rises. One of the main organ diseases are:

  • otitis media (here, this is an internal inflammation of the ear);
  • eustachitis (this is an inflammatory process of the auditory tube and tympanum);
  • otomycosis (when damage to the ear canal is due to mold or yeast).
girl's ear

With these diseases, a sensation of fluid in the ear occurs due to the accumulation of pus behind the eardrum. It irritates the receptors and the auditory bones, accordingly a sound appears, squishes in the ear as if water had entered the ear canal. The inflammatory process is the most dangerous cause of the appearance of extraneous sounds. It is accompanied by inflammation and other symptoms:

  • Body temperature rises. And you can bring it down only after the treatment of the auditory canal begins. The temperature is kept at high levels, above 38 degrees.
  • In the auricle there is a feeling of discomfort, pain, which can be, as with pressure on the ear, or constant.
  • Headache and dizziness.
  • Hearing loss, feeling of stuffiness. The reason is the presence of pus and loss of elasticity of the eardrum.
  • When the disease is neglected, discharge from the auricle appears. It can be just a liquid, as well as pus.

Presence of water in the auricle

Why squish in the ear? The reason for this is the presence of water in the auricle. She can get in any way. When swimming (at sea, in a river, in the pool). Children can simply play with water, and it can accidentally fall into their ears. Trouble often happens when washing your head, ears. If there are no pathologies, then water can flow out on its own, without medical intervention. Although, the structure of the ear canal is individual. When there are strong bends or other structural features, water can easily flow further (from the outer ear to the middle). Here, the ENT should be involved in water removal.

Drug treatment of otitis media

Treatment is prescribed depending on what stage the disease is at and where the inflammation is located - the outer, middle or inner ear. If there is purulent discharge from the auricle, then treatment will occur under the strict supervision of a physician. Inpatient treatment may be prescribed. Medicines for otitis media:

  • Antibiotics for the destruction of microbes that provoked the inflammatory process. They are prescribed for the neglect of the disease. Or when it is revealed that the cause of inflammation is microbes (Amoxicillin, Amoxiclav, Ciprofloxacin, Cefolexin).
  • Ear drops. They are useful if the disease was detected on time. Or when the patient got better. Drops may be alcohol-containing, containing antibiotics. The choice is simply huge. Therefore, it is the ENT that prescribes drops and dosage. Drops containing NSAIDs - Otipaks, Otinum; containing glucocorticoids - "Anauran", "Polydex"; containing antibiotic - “Normax”, “Otofa”.
  • If the pathogen is a fungus, then antifungal drugs (Candibiotic) will be prescribed.
  • Drugs that help strengthen the immune system. They fit well with almost any treatment (Immunorix, Likopid, Polyoxidonium).
  • Antihistamines. They help reduce swelling, accelerate recovery (Suprastin, Claritin, Zirtek).

From the listed drugs, it is clear that without a doctor there simply can not be understood. Moreover, improperly selected treatment will only aggravate the picture and can lead to hearing loss.

Disposal of cerumen

If there is a suspicion that the cause of gurgling in the ear is sulfuric plug, then not cotton buds will help to remove it. The treatment method should be prescribed only by a doctor, for example:

  1. If the cork is small and quite soft, then you can remove it using drops. The dosage and duration of therapy will depend on the size of the cork. The most important rule is that after instillation of the drops into the ear, it will be necessary to plug the ear canal with cotton wool, but so that it does not absorb the medicine. Lie down on your side (if the right ear is buried, lie on the left side and vice versa). After 15 minutes, open the auditory meatus and let the sulfur plug go out with the drops. After it is advisable to rinse the auricle with boiled water. The temperature should be 38 degrees. If the temperature is lower, you can earn ear inflammation.
  2. When the cork is already old, large, dry, the procedure will take place in two stages. To remove the cork, drops of hydrogen peroxide will be instilled into the auricle. The steps described above are repeated. After the peroxide is removed from the ear, the second stage begins. The ear is washed with saline or furatsilina solution.
  3. The most common way is to rinse with water. You can, of course, carry out this procedure at home, with the help of a pear. But it is better if the ENT does it. To do this, they have a special syringe (without a needle, which unknowing people are afraid of). It is the doctor who can calculate the desired pressure, and after the procedure will determine the plug has come out completely or only part of it.

Preventative measures

It is better to prevent fluid from entering your ears when taking water procedures. For swimming, use rubber caps. When going to the bath, you can plug your ears with a cotton swab. If the child does not like hats and does not allow cotton wool to be inserted, then you can lubricate the ear canal with greasy cream. It will prevent water from entering. Since the oil film will repel fluid. Water itself, getting into the ear canal, carries no danger. But if the weather is cool outside, then it will cause inflammation.
